Jonathan W. Painter
2015
In 2015, Jonathan W. Painter earned a total compensation of $2.9M as President and Chief Executive Officer at Kadant, a 3% decrease compared to previous year.
Compensation breakdown
Change in Pension Value and Nonqualified Deferred Compensation Earnings | $109,796 |
---|---|
Non-Equity Incentive Plan | $912,000 |
Salary | $586,000 |
Stock Awards | $1,237,850 |
Other | $36,972 |
Total | $2,882,618 |
Painter received $1.2M in stock awards, accounting for 43% of the total pay in 2015.
Painter also received $109.8K of change in pension value and nonqualified deferred compensation earnings, $912K in non-equity incentive plan, $586K in salary and $37K in other compensation.
